  • Page 3: Congratulations

    Congratulations! Dear Customer, We are pleased that you decided on purchasing the Olympia CM 70 Cash Register. The CM 70 is a high-quality cash register that implements the latest technologies to best satisfy your needs. Your new cash register can register up to 99 items, 8 departments, 8 clerks with passwords and 2 foreign currencies. The cash register also has a calculator feature.

  • Page 27: Report Security Code

    Operating Instructions CM 701 / 702 / 711 / 712 Cash Register Programming Instructions 36 Z-report security code Management reports can be printed when the key-operated switch is set to position "X" or "Z". When printing with the key in position "Z", transaction totals are reset to zero. Assigning a security-code can prevent an accidental reset of transaction totals.
